I’ve stumbled upon some fascinating System of a Down fanfiction that really dives into the emotional complexities between Serj and Daron, and it’s wild how creative fans get with their interpretations. The bond between these two is often portrayed as this intense, almost chaotic connection, mirroring the energy of their music. Some fics explore their early days, painting a picture of two artists clashing and collaborating in equal measure, their creative friction fueling both their genius and their personal tensions. Others take a more introspective route, imagining quieter moments where their friendship is tested by fame, differing visions, or the weight of their shared history. The best ones don’t shy away from the messiness—arguments backstage, unspoken regrets, or the kind of loyalty that survives even when things are falling apart.

What stands out is how writers use their real-life dynamic as a springboard for deeper emotional storytelling. There’s a recurring theme of duality—how they’re both partners and opposites, yin and yang. Some fics lean into the romantic tension, blurring the lines between creative soulmates and something more, while others focus on the brotherhood aspect, the kind of bond that’s forged in fire. I’ve read one where Daron’s guitar riffs are literally Serj’s heartbeat, and another where their onstage fights hide a fear of losing each other. It’s not just about shipping; it’s about capturing that raw, electric connection that made their music so unforgettable. The fics that hit hardest are the ones that acknowledge the real-life distance between them later on, turning it into a bittersweet narrative about love, art, and the cost of both.

How Does The Magic System Work In Wheel Of Time Novels?

3 Answers2025-11-10 12:34:58
In the 'Wheel of Time' series, magic, or what they call the One Power, is a fascinating and intricate system that really adds depth to the world Robert Jordan created. It's divided into two halves: saidin, which is the male half, and saidar, the female half. This duality is crucial as it shapes not only how magic is used but also the societal dynamics around it. I often find myself absorbed in the way characters interact with the One Power; their relationships with it reveal so much about their personalities and the cultures of the Aes Sedai and the male channelers. One of my favorite aspects is how channeling requires immense skill, discipline, and mental strength. For instance, the Aes Sedai train rigorously to control their abilities, which can lead to fatigue or even madness if not properly managed. It’s compelling to see how some characters, like Rand Al'Thor, struggle with their powers, reflecting a broader theme of responsibility and consequence. The idea that using saidin can corrupt a person adds an intense layer of complexity; it makes you root for them while holding your breath in fear of what could happen. Additionally, the visual representation of channeling is stunning. It’s not just about throwing fireballs or lifting objects; it's about the colors and threads that each channeler weaves together, which can create everything from illusions to healing. Each character has their unique style, making their usage of the One Power feel like an extension of who they are. For me, the magic system is like a character within itself, shaping the plot and driving the stakes higher with every twist and turn in the story. What Are The Key Concepts In Grokking System Design?

5 Answers2025-12-09 02:01:23
Grokking system design feels like unlocking a secret language—the kind where you suddenly understand how the digital world stitches itself together. At its core, it's about scalability, reliability, and making trade-offs. You learn to think in layers: how data flows, where bottlenecks hide, and why caching can be a lifesaver. But it's not just theory; it's asking, 'What if 10 million users hit this endpoint tomorrow?' Then there's the art of balancing. Do you prioritize consistency or availability? How do you shard a database without creating chaos? I love how 'Grokking the System Design Interview' breaks down real-world examples like designing Twitter or Uber. It’s not about memorizing solutions but grasping patterns—load balancers, CDNs, queuing systems—and realizing they’re just LEGO blocks for building something bigger. The 'aha' moment? When you start sketching architectures on napkins and it actually makes sense.
